Established in 2015, SoundsWell Singers is a therapeutic choir for people with neurological conditions, including (but not limited to) Aphasia post-Stroke, Dementia, and Parkinson’s Disease. It is co-led by two NZ Registered Music Therapists, and meets weekly in a warm, supportive, and social environment. No prior choir or singing experience is needed, and support people are always welcome.

The choir has a dual therapeutic purpose and aims to address both the psychosocial needs (including confidence, friendship, community) and physical needs (such as strength of vocal production, clarity of speech, improved posture and breath control) of its members, through singing and evidence based singing related exercises. It provides a welcoming, fun, safe, and supportive environment for members and their partners / carers.
